A 3x slowdown is not as bad as 6x, but it's still quite a bit. I also saw a slowdown of ~4x when I tried this experiment on a native Linux x86_64 running ARM - perhaps the Mac -> Linux virtualization slowed it down further.

5x may have been a bit alarmist, but regardless we should brace ourselves for a big performance hit on x86_64 virtualization.
